Music Management is the 306th most popular major in the country with 2,161 degrees awarded in 2019-2020.

Across Minnesota, there were 29 music management gra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ively.

This year’s “Best Vallue Music Management Schools in Minnesota For Those Making Over $110k” ranking analyzed 6 colleges that offered a degree in music management. This ranking identifies schools with high-quality music management programs that also have a lower cost than schools of similar quality.

To come up with these rankings, we looked at factors such as the cost to attend the school after aid is awarded and overall quality of the music management program at the school. See our ranking methodology to learn more.

Top 6 Best Value Colleges for Music Management (Income Over $110k) in Minnesota

#1

Winona State University

Winona, Minnesota

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Winona State University. The school came in at #1 for the Best Vallue Music Management Schools in Minnesota For Those Making Over $110k. Winona State is located in Winona, Minnesota and, has a medium-sized student population. In 2019-2020, this school awarded 2 ’s music management degrees to qualified students.

Winona State not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#1 on our “Best Music Management Schools in Minnesota” list. The estimated yearly cost for Winona State University is $17,656 for Minnesota Music Management students whose families make more than $110k.

The school has an impressive student loan default rate. It’s only 3.4%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%.

Out of the 6 schools in the Best Vallue Music Management Schools in Minnesota For Those Making Over $110k that were part of this year’s ranking, Minnesota State University - Mankato landed the #2 spot on the list. Minnesota State Mankato is a fairly large public school situated in Mankato, Minnesota. It awarded 8 ’s music management degrees in 2019-2020.

Minnesota State Mankato did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#2 on our “Best Music Management Schools in Minnesota” list. It costs about $16,221 for minnesota music management students whose families make more than $110k per year to attend Minnesota State Mankato.

The student loan default rate at the school is 4.4%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Minnesota State University - Moorhead. It ranked #3 on our 2022 Best Vallue Music Management Schools in Minnesota For Those Making Over $110k list. Minnesota State University - Moorhead is a public institution located in Moorhead, Minnesota. The school has a medium-sized population, and it awarded 2 ’s degrees in 2019-2020.

In addition to being on our minnesota music management students whose families make more than $110k list, MSU Moorhead has also earned the #5 rank in our “Best Music Management Schools in Minnesota” ranking. The yearly cost to attend Minnesota State University - Moorhead is $16,893 for Minnesota Music Management students whose families make more than $110k.

The school has an impressive student loan default rate. It’s only 4.5%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%.

#4

Concordia University, Saint Paul

Saint Paul, Minnesota

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Concordia University, Saint Paul. The school came in at #4 for the Best Vallue Music Management Schools in Minnesota For Those Making Over $110k. Concordia University, Saint Paul is located in Saint Paul, Minnesota and, has a medium-sized student population. In 2019-2020, this school awarded 1 ’s music management degrees to qualified students.

In addition to being on our minnesota music management students whose families make more than $110k list, Concordia University, Saint Paul has also earned the #6 rank in our “Best Music Management Schools in Minnesota” ranking. The yearly cost to attend Concordia University, Saint Paul is $16,245 for minnesota music management students whose families make more than $110k.

#5

North Central University

Minneapolis, Minnesota

Out of the 6 schools in the Best Vallue Music Management Schools in Minnesota For Those Making Over $110k that were part of this year’s ranking, North Central University landed the #5 spot on the list. North Central University is a small private not-for-profit school situated in Minneapolis, Minnesota. It awarded 4 ’s music management degrees in 2019-2020.

As a testament to the quality of education offered at North Central University, the school also landed the #3 spot in our “Best Music Management Schools in Minnesota” ranking. The yearly cost to attend North Central University is $21,142 for minnesota music management students whose families make more than $110k.

The student loan default rate at the school is 3.3%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.

Saint Mary’s University of Minnesota did quite well in the 2022 Best Vallue Music Management Schools in Minnesota For Those Making Over $110k ranking, coming in at #6. SMU MN is a medium-sized private not-for-profit school situated in Winona, Minnesota. It awarded 1 ’s music management degrees in 2019-2020.

SMU MN did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#4 on our “Best Music Management Schools in Minnesota” list. The yearly cost to attend SMU MN is $19,514 for minnesota music management students whose families make more than $110k.

The low student loan default rate of 3.1%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%.

References

  • The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E) serves as the core of our data about colleges.
  • Some other college data, including much of the graduate earnings data, comes from the U.S. Department of Education’s (College Scorecard).
  • Information about the national average student loan default rate is from the U.S. Department of Education and refers to data about the 2016 borrower cohort tracking period for which the cohort default rate (CDR) was 10.1%.
